Rosemary Harris to star in MTC's The Other Side
by BWW News Desk - Jul 19, 2005


Manhattan Theatre Club (Lynne Meadow, Artistic Director; Barry Grove, Executive Producer) is pleased to announce that Tony Award-winner Rosemary Harris will star in the theatre's American premiere production of The Other Side, written by Ariel Dorfman (Death and the Maiden), and directed by Blanka Zizka (Yellowman) at NY City Center Stage I.

The Other Side F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

What productions of The Other Side have there been?
The Other Side has had 1 productions including Off-Broadway which opened in 2005.
What awards has The Other Side been nominated for?
The Other Side has been nominated for the Outstanding Scenic Design award at The Lortels. The nomination is for the work of Beowulf Boritt.
